PROBLEM TO BE SOLVED: To make no optical fiber cable loosened even though such phenomena as a galloping, sleet jump, and wind vibration are generated in an overhead ground wire after an OPGW winding works, by providing in the OPGW winding machine a preforming apparatus of making the optical fiber cable deform plastically. SOLUTION: When a bobbin with a wound optical fiber cable 2 is rotated around an overhead ground-wire 3, a preforming apparatus 4 is also rotated simultaneously around the overhead ground-wire 3 to generate a spiral plastic deformation in the winding optical fiber cable 2 passing through the preforming apparatus 4. The optical fiber cable 2 is deformed plastically with a constant spiral inner diameter and at a constant pitch, and the optimum value of the spiral inner diameter is not smaller than 80% and not larger than 95% of the diameter of the overhead ground-wire 3. As a result, the distance between the post of the optical fiber cable 2 being wound around the overhead ground-wire 3 and the outgoing end of the cable 2 from the bobbin can be shortened. Therefore, even through such phenomena as a galloping, sleet jump, and aeolian vibration are generated after the execution of the winding works, the optical fiber cable 2 is not loosened. |
